主函数:程序的起点和核心

在编程的世界里,程序的执行需要一个明确的起点,就像一个剧本的开场白,告诉读者故事的开始。而这个起点,就是主函数,用 `main` 关键字来标识。

什么是主函数?

main什么意思

主函数是程序执行的入口点,它是一个特殊的函数,在程序开始执行时首先被调用。在主函数中,我们定义了程序的运行逻辑,并调用其他函数来完成具体的功能。

主函数的作用:

程序的起点: 主函数是程序执行的第一个函数,所有其他代码都是从主函数开始执行的。

程序的控制中心: 主函数负责协调程序的运行流程,它可以调用其他函数来完成不同的任务,并控制程序的整体执行过程。

程序的逻辑核心: 主函数中包含了程序的主要逻辑,它决定了程序的功能和行为。

主函数的语法:

主函数的语法在不同的编程语言中略有不同,但基本结构相似。以 C 语言为例,主函数的语法如下:

```c

int main() {

// 程序代码

return 0;

}

```

`int`:表示主函数的返回值类型,通常为 `int`,表示返回一个整数。

`main`:主函数的名称,所有程序都必须包含一个名为 `main` 的函数。

`()`:表示函数的参数列表,主函数通常不带参数。

`{}`:表示函数体,包含了主函数的代码。

`return 0;`:表示主函数的返回值,通常为 0,表示程序正常退出。

主函数的示例:

```c

#include

int main() {

printf("Hello, world!\n");

return 0;

}

```

这段代码是一个简单的 C 语言程序,它在主函数中使用 `printf` 函数输出 "Hello, world!" 到控制台。

主函数的扩展:

主函数是程序的核心,但它并不一定包含所有代码。在实际开发中,我们通常会将代码分成多个函数,以便于代码的组织和维护。主函数负责调用其他函数来完成不同的任务。

例如,在一个简单的计算器程序中,我们可以将加法、减法、乘法和除法分别定义为不同的函数,然后在主函数中根据用户的输入调用相应的函数来进行计算。

通过将代码分成多个函数,我们不仅可以提高代码的可读性和可维护性,还可以提高代码的复用性,因为不同的程序可以调用相同的函数来完成相同的功能。

总之,主函数是程序的起点和核心,它负责控制程序的执行流程并调用其他函数来完成具体的功能。了解主函数的作用和语法对于编写任何程序都是至关重要的。

admin
  • 本文由 admin 发表于 2024-07-24
  • 转载请务必保留本文链接:http://www.lubanyouke.com/25854.html
匿名

发表评论

匿名网友
:?: :razz: :sad: :evil: :!: :smile: :oops: :grin: :eek: :shock: :???: :cool: :lol: :mad: :twisted: :roll: :wink: :idea: :arrow: :neutral: :cry: :mrgreen:
确定

拖动滑块以完成验证